These will provide that landlords must Install a smoke alarm on every floor of their property Fit a carbon monoxide detector in rooms containing a solid fuel appliance Check that all alarms are working at the start of every new tenancy (it will then be down to the tenants to test them during the tenancy) The new regulations will be enforced by local authorities who have the power to levy a penalty charge of up to £5,000.
